Output 81f57fd14bd30c1889991808c26b0eab5a12bd15a0d0a41785ea7de51268ad81:7

value
9398034
script pubkey
OP_0 OP_PUSHBYTES_20 db6e84a8681c98a52b35b0718b7729958158b847
address
bc1qmdhgf2rgrjv222e4kpcckaefjkq43wz83w4v7v
transaction
81f57fd14bd30c1889991808c26b0eab5a12bd15a0d0a41785ea7de51268ad81
spent
true